Block

#23,621,300
Block Number
23,621,300 @ 12/26/2025, 10:09:00
Status
Finalized
ID
0x01686eb470e8f5513b0099c6047db3df6ef5330120d6783464ddd15c2a498bbc
Transactions
Gas Used
2317442/39960938 (5.80% Used)
Base Fee
10,000 Gwei
Total Score
3,758,749,700 (+10000)
Rewards
636.24 VTHO ( 0.52 + 635.72 )